Default Re: Tire clearance????

Those Boggers are about 5.4" tall...same height as some 2.2 tires. The Traxxas lift kit would help but those tires are just too tall to tuck under most bodies. If they're hitting your links you'll have to adjust your endpoints with your transmitter and/or get wider wheel hexes to push the wheels out. You'd have better luck with the TSL SX Super Swamper XL that people thought you were talking about...4.75" tall.
